Data Privacy and Compliance in Sales and Marketing Practices


In today's digital age, where personal information is constantly being exchanged and shared, data privacy and compliance have become critical aspects of sales and marketing practices. As a business and entrepreneurship expert, it is essential to understand the importance of safeguarding customer data and ensuring compliance with regulations. Let's delve into this topic and explore some key points to consider:




  1. Understand the value of data πŸ”
    Data is the lifeblood of sales and marketing activities. It helps businesses gain insights into customer preferences, behaviors, and trends. However, it is crucial to recognize that this data belongs to individuals and must be treated with respect.




  2. Adhere to data protection regulations πŸ“œ
    Compliance with data protection regulations, such as the General Data Protection Regulation (GDPR) and the California Consumer Privacy Act (CCPA), is vital. These regulations aim to protect individuals' personal information and impose strict guidelines on how businesses collect, store, and process data.




  3. Obtain informed consent βœ…
    When collecting customer data, it is essential to obtain explicit and informed consent. This means clearly explaining how the data will be used and giving customers the option to opt out or provide limited consent for specific purposes.




  4. Secure data storage πŸ”’
    Storing customer data securely is paramount. Implement robust security measures, such as encryption and access controls, to prevent unauthorized access or data breaches. Regularly update software and systems to stay ahead of potential vulnerabilities.




  5. Transparent data practices πŸ•΅οΈβ€β™€οΈ
    Be transparent with your customers about how their data will be used. Provide a clear privacy policy that outlines what data will be collected, how it will be used, and who it may be shared with. Transparency builds trust and helps customers feel more comfortable sharing their information.




  6. Train your team πŸŽ“
    Educate your sales and marketing teams about data privacy and compliance. Ensure they understand the regulations, know how to handle customer data responsibly, and are aware of the consequences of non-compliance. Regular training sessions can help reinforce best practices and reduce the risk of accidental data mishandling.




  7. Limit data retention ⏰
    Store customer data only for as long as necessary. Regularly review and delete outdated or unnecessary information. By doing so, you reduce the risk of data breaches and adhere to data protection principles.




  8. Monitor third-party vendors πŸ•΅οΈβ€β™‚οΈ
    If your business utilizes third-party vendors for sales and marketing activities, ensure that they also comply with data privacy regulations. Verify their security measures and contractual obligations regarding data protection. Conduct periodic audits and assessments to assess their compliance.




  9. Obtain legal advice when needed πŸ“ž
    If you are unsure about certain legal aspects or regulations concerning data privacy, consult with legal professionals. They can provide guidance tailored to your specific business needs and help you navigate the complexities of compliance.




  10. Respond to data breaches swiftly 🚨
    In the unfortunate event of a data breach, it is crucial to respond promptly. Notify affected individuals, assess the extent of the breach, and take immediate steps to mitigate any potential harm. Demonstrating a commitment to resolving the issue can help maintain customer trust.




  11. Invest in data privacy tools and software πŸ’»
    Consider utilizing data privacy tools and software to automate compliance processes and monitor data usage. These tools can help identify vulnerabilities, track consent, and provide insights into customer preferences while maintaining compliance.




  12. Prioritize customer trust and loyalty 🀝
    Building strong relationships with customers is the foundation of successful sales and marketing. By prioritizing data privacy and compliance, you demonstrate your commitment to their trust and well-being. This can enhance customer loyalty and lead to long-term success.




  13. Stay informed about evolving regulations πŸ“°
    Data privacy regulations are continually evolving. Stay updated on new laws and regulations to ensure your business remains compliant. Join industry communities, attend webinars, and engage in ongoing learning to stay ahead of the curve.
